Another important thing to note would be the fact that Obito isn't anything special. He fully activates his Sharingan late. A better candidate would have been Shisui, Itachi's former best friend. Shisui was infamous for being an expert in Shunshin no Jutsu.
The Shunshin no Jutsu is also known as the Body Flicker. It considerably increases a person's speed so that it seems that they move in the blink of an eye. It's not exactly teleportation, but it's something close to it. What made Shisui unique was that he was so good at it.
But this was probably not Shunshin no Jutsu. It was most likely true teleportation. An ability that seems to be unique with the Uchiha clan and secretly comes packaged with the Sharingan. Sasuke used it once when Naruto and Team 7 are reunited with him for the first time in two-and-a-half years.
